Job Purpose and Impact
The Assistant Plant Manager will provide strategic operational oversight for the production operating facility with moderate degree of complexity. In this role, you will oversee and hold operating facilities accountable to standards for safety, quality, operational effectiveness and financial performance. This person will be responsible for assisting with day to day maintenance activity.
Key Accountabilities
- Execute routine operations of assigned area, ensuring direct reports are following policies and procedures related to employee, food and feed safety and environmental compliance.
- Monitor production outcomes, quantity, and quality to ensure customer and food safety requirements are within specifications.
- Partner with production supervisors to meet customer specifications and timeline.
- Administer production budget for a department, process, or shift and executes purchase orders and ensures timely payment of invoices
- Develop operational plans and monitors routine operations for all production processes for multiple departments, processes and shifts.
- Develop, supervise and provide coaching to direct reports including coaching company core values and guiding principles for assigned facilities or region.
- Responsible for personnel decisions related to hiring, performance and disciplinary actions for your direct reports. You will also spend time completing the same tasks as employees on your team.
- Other duties as assigned
Qualifications
Minimum Qualifications
- Bachelor's degree in a related field or equivalent experience
- Minimum one year of directly related work experience
Preferred Qualifications
- One year of supervisory experience
- Lean Six Sigma
